Analyst II, Full Stack, Credit Analytics

Posted 13 hours ago

This is a fully remote position, open to applicants in California, +4 more states.

πŸ“‹ Description

β€’ Utilize advanced data analytics to extract insights and enhance credit strategies across various products and regions.

β€’ Collaborate with the Engineering team to design and implement scalable risk models and credit risk capabilities.

β€’ Track portfolio performance and macroeconomic trends affecting loan outcomes; proactively modify underwriting and marketing strategies to reduce risk.

β€’ Work closely with Product, Legal, and Compliance teams to interpret changing regulatory and market requirements across different jurisdictions, translating them into credit policy, underwriting, and product design recommendations.

β€’ Engage and coordinate with external partners, including merchants, vendors, and regulatory agencies, to align credit risk practices, ensure compliance, and strengthen strategic collaborations.

β€’ Supervise the development and execution of credit underwriting frameworks that balance growth, compliance, and risk mitigation objectives.

β€’ Facilitate cross-functional discussions to ensure that new product launches and market entries are consistent with risk appetite, operational capabilities, and local regulations.


⛳️ Requirements

β€’ Bachelor's degree in Data Science, Computer Science, Engineering, Economics, or a related field, along with 2+ years of experience (or equivalent senior-level experience).

β€’ Proficiency in SQL, Python, or other scripting languages.

β€’ Skills in data mining, data visualization, and statistical modeling.

β€’ Experience applying machine learning techniques in credit risk management.

β€’ Expertise in utilizing advanced analytics to create and optimize credit strategies.

β€’ Ability to monitor and interpret model performance metrics across various portfolios.

β€’ Demonstrated experience leading cross-functional initiatives that connect Product, Legal, Compliance, and Engineering to align credit strategies with regulatory frameworks and business goals.

β€’ Comprehensive understanding of consumer lending regulations, fair lending principles, and regional market factors that influence credit policy and underwriting.

β€’ Capability to translate complex regulatory and economic insights into actionable credit and product strategies.

β€’ Outstanding communication skills, with the ability to influence senior stakeholders across both technical and non-technical domains.


🏝️ Benefits

β€’ Health care coverage - Affirm pays all premiums for all levels of coverage for you and your dependents.

β€’ Flexible Spending Wallets - generous stipends for spending on Technology, Food, various Lifestyle needs, and family forming expenses.

β€’ Time off - competitive vacation and holiday schedules that allow you to take time off to rest and recharge.

β€’ ESPP - An employee stock purchase plan allowing you to buy shares of Affirm at a discount.
